Abstract

The invention discloses an intelligent building monitoring system which comprises a monitoring module, a computer module, a control module, a wireless terminal and an alarm module, wherein the monitoring module comprises a humidity detection module, a smoke detection module, a plurality of cameras and a temperature detection module, and the cameras are provided with a brightness sensor and an infrared camera; the monitoring module is connected with the computer module, the computer module comprises an information base, a display screen and a first communication module, the computer module is connected with the control module, and the control module is connected with the wireless terminal and the alarm module; the wireless terminal comprises a second communication module, the first communication module and the second communication module are both provided with wireless transmission modules, the first communication module and the second communication module are in wireless transmission connection, and the first communication module and the second communication module form a communication module. The invention has reasonable structure and simple operation, is convenient for workers to observe and manage the condition of the building, can give an alarm in time and improves the safety of the building.

Example 1
Referring to fig. 1 to 4, in the embodiment of the invention, an intelligent building monitoring system comprises a monitoring module 1, a computer module 2, a control module 3, a wireless terminal 4 and an alarm module 5, wherein the monitoring module 1 comprises a humidity detection module 11, a smoke detection module 12, a camera 13 and a temperature detection module 14, the number of the cameras 13 is multiple, the camera 13 is provided with a brightness sensor and an infrared camera, the humidity detection module 11, the smoke detection module 12 and the temperature detection module 14 can detect the humidity and the temperature of a building in real time, and smoke in the building can be effectively detected to avoid fire; monitoring module 1 connects computer module 2, and computer module 2 includes information base 21, display screen 22 and first communication module 23, and information base 21 conveniently takes notes humidity, temperature and the construction progress of building, makes things convenient for looking over and then the management of staff.
The computer module 2 is connected with the control module 3, the control module 3 is connected with the wireless terminal 4 and the alarm module 5, the wireless terminal 4 comprises a second communication module 41, and the wireless terminal 4 is a mobile phone or a computer; the alarm module 5 comprises a buzzer and an LED lamp, and the LED lamp is provided with a plurality of colors; the first communication module 23 and the second communication module 41 are both provided with wireless transmission modules, the first communication module 23 and the second communication module 41 are in wireless transmission connection, and the first communication module 23 and the second communication module 41 form a communication module; the wireless transmission type between the first communication module 23 and the second communication module 41 is any one of a GPRS network, a 3G network, or a 4G network.
Example 2
Referring to fig. 5, in an embodiment of the present invention, an intelligent building monitoring system includes a monitoring module 1, a computer module 2, a control module 3, a wireless terminal 4 and an alarm module 5, where the monitoring module 1 includes a humidity detection module 11, a smoke detection module 12, a camera 13 and a temperature detection module 14, the monitoring module 1 is connected to the computer module 2, the computer module 2 includes an information base 21, a display screen 22 and a first communication module 23, the computer module 2 is connected to the wireless terminal 4 and the alarm module 5, the computer module 2 directly realizes fast transmission of information through the first communication module 23 and the second communication module 41, so as to further improve the rapidity of the system, facilitate use of workers, the computer module 2 controls the alarm module to respond to different situations, and a buzzer and an LED lamp in the alarm module emit different sounds and colors for different situations, the staff can distinguish conveniently. The other structure in this embodiment is the same as that in embodiment 1.
The working principle of the invention is as follows:
an intelligent building monitoring system comprises a monitoring module 1, a computer module 2 and a control module 3, wherein a humidity detection module 11 in the monitoring module 1 can detect the humidity of a building in real time, a temperature detection module 14 detects the temperature of the building in real time, and records data in an information base 21 in the computer module 2, so that the data can be conveniently recorded and observed later; the camera 13 and the smoke detection module 12 are convenient for detecting the condition and the construction progress of the building in real time, and are convenient for building management and fire prevention; the first communication module 23 in the computer module 2 and the second communication module 41 in the wireless terminal 4 form a communication module, so that real-time information of a building can be conveniently transmitted to a mobile phone and a computer, and checking and management of workers are facilitated; the control module 3 is connected with the wireless terminal 4 and the alarm module 5, and can rapidly give an alarm to dangerous situations of the building, thereby improving the safety of the building.
